    In the modern marketing landscape, professionals utilize a diverse array of channels to engage potential customers, carefully targeting them based on their preferred devices. The growing intricacy of marketing techniques, paired with the variety of gadgets people utilize to consume digital content each day, makes it increasingly difficult to accurately identify the individual behind a device and their buying habits. When users are not logged in, current tracking technologies rely on IP addresses and device IDs to connect users with the email and landing page components associated with designated marketing campaigns. Although these identifiers can provide broad information like geographical location and previous browsing behavior, they are inadequate in disclosing the true identity of the user or their purchasing tendencies. FuseCommander effectively tackles this issue by unifying the entire buyer's journey, which includes their preferred devices and channels along with the messaging that inspired their choices.
